Designing reproducible templates for experiment reproducibility reports that summarize all artifacts required to replicate findings externally.
A clear, scalable template system supports transparent experiment documentation, enabling external researchers to reproduce results with fidelity, while standardizing artifact inventories, version control, and data provenance across projects.
July 18, 2025
Facebook X Reddit
Reproducibility in data analytics hinges on consistent documentation, thorough artifact inventories, and disciplined versioning practices. A robust template acts as a blueprint guiding researchers to capture experiment intents, datasets, preprocessing steps, model configurations, evaluation metrics, and environment specifications. By foregrounding these elements, teams reduce ambiguity and create a shared vocabulary for reproducibility work. Templates should enforce structured metadata, ensure traceability from raw data to final results, and facilitate automated checks that verify artifacts exist and are accessible. The goal is to transform ad hoc notes into a reproducible narrative that stands up to external scrutiny.
At the heart of a strong template is a clear scope definition. It specifies what constitutes a replicable artifact, the permissible formats, and the expected level of detail for each item. A well-scoped template minimizes omissions by prescribing sections for data lineage, preprocessing pipelines, feature engineering decisions, model hyperparameters, and training procedures. It also captures experimental hypotheses and statistical assumptions so outsiders can interpret results within the correct context. By outlining these boundaries, teams prevent drift between what was run and what is documented, ensuring external researchers can reconstruct the experiment with confidence.
Comprehensive artifact inventories plus verification checks underpin credible reproducibility.
When crafting Text 3, emphasize artifact inventories that link directly to reproducibility outcomes. A well-designed report enumerates data sources with unique identifiers, describes cleaning steps, and records random seeds or initialization states. It should also describe software environments, including library versions, hardware constraints, and container configurations. To keep information accessible, the template can provide standardized namespaces for datasets, experiments, and results, ensuring that references remain stable across updates. The narrative should demonstrate how each artifact contributes to the final findings, allowing readers to trace cause and effect through the analytical workflow. Such clarity is essential for accountability and future reuse.
ADVERTISEMENT
ADVERTISEMENT
Templates should integrate checks and verification steps that validate artifact availability. A reproducibility report can include automated scripts for listing files, verifying hashes, and confirming data access permissions. It should also record any missing components with actionable remediation steps and timelines, reducing back-and-forth between readers and authors. Additionally, templates can guide authors to document assumptions, potential biases, and limitations that influence replicability. By making these verifications explicit, researchers provide readers with a transparent, auditable trail from input data to reported conclusions, fostering trust in the results.
Provenance and naming conventions ensure reliable, reusable artifacts.
Text 5 should address experimental design transparency, detailing randomization procedures, control groups, and any stratification used during sampling. The template can require a concise description of the experimental protocol, including data splits, cross-validation schemes, and labelling conventions. It may also include a diagram or pseudocode that summarizes the analytical pipeline in neutral terms. Providing a narrative complemented by machine-readable specifications ensures both human readers and automated systems can interpret and reproduce the methodology. A well-structured outline reduces the effort required by others to implement the same study in different environments.
ADVERTISEMENT
ADVERTISEMENT
It is beneficial to require explicit provenance records for each artifact, from raw inputs to transformed outputs. A reproducibility report should capture who created each component, when it was created, and under what conditions. The template can standardize naming conventions, directory layouts, and metadata fields to minimize ambiguity. By storing provenance alongside artifacts, researchers enable others to assess potential deviations and to understand the cascading impact of any modification. This approach supports long-term reuse, audits, and collaborative verification across teams and institutions.
External access and licensing details promote open, accountable research.
Text 7 should illustrate how to document evaluation and results in a reproducible way. The template can require a clear description of metrics, baselines, and statistical significance criteria, as well as confidence intervals and data splits used for evaluation. It should capture the exact code versions that produced each result and the environment in which tests ran. Additionally, the template can encourage the inclusion of downloadable, minimal examples that reproduce the reported outcomes. By balancing narrative explanations with precise, executable specifications, the report becomes a practical guide for replication and extension.
Another strength of a reproducibility template is the inclusion of external accessibility guidelines. The document should specify where artifacts are stored, how access is governed, and what licensing applies to shared resources. It can outline steps for external researchers to request access, along with expected response times. The template might also provide templates for communication plans, so readers know whom to contact with questions. Ensuring external access while safeguarding sensitive data is an essential part of responsible reproducibility.
ADVERTISEMENT
ADVERTISEMENT
Transparency about limitations anchors credible, careful replication.
Text 9 can explore how templates support automation and integration with tooling. A strong design enables automatic ingestion of artifacts into version-controlled repositories, artifact stores, and continuous integration pipelines. It can include hooks for data lineage tracking, containerization metadata, and reproducible environment snapshots. With machine-readable sections, researchers can generate compliance reports, summarize dependencies, and validate that the same steps yield identical outcomes in different runs. The automation-friendly approach reduces manual overhead and accelerates the pace at which reproducible findings can be shared with the wider community.
The template should also provide guidance on documenting limitations and potential sources of variability. It can prompt authors to note subtle design choices that could influence results, such as data sampling quirks, thresholding decisions, or rare-event handling. By labeling these factors explicitly, the report communicates the boundaries of generalizability and signals areas for future replication attempts. Readers gain a realistic understanding of what was tested and what remains uncertain, which is crucial for responsible scientific discourse and interpretation.
Text 11 can discuss governance and version control practices that support durable reproducibility. The template should require a changelog that records modifications to data, code, and configurations, along with rationales for each change. It should also describe the review process, including who validated the artifacts and what criteria were used. By codifying governance, teams establish a historical record that helps others assess the evolution of the study and decide whether past findings still apply. Clear governance reduces the risk of undetected drift and fosters continued confidence in the replicability of results.
Finally, the template should emphasize education and onboarding benefits for new contributors. A well-structured report provides guided templates, glossaries, and example artifacts to accelerate familiarization. It should help newcomers understand the ecosystem, the dependencies between components, and the expected standards for documentation. By lowering the barrier to participation, organizations cultivate a culture of reproducibility where every new experiment integrates smoothly into the established framework and its external verification processes. The enduring value lies in consistency, clarity, and the shared commitment to rigorous science.
Related Articles
Crafting data augmentation that strengthens models without leaking labels requires disciplined design, rigorous evaluation, and clear guardrails for label integrity across diverse supervised learning tasks.
This evergreen exploration examines disciplined data curation practices that minimize mislabeled examples, broaden coverage across domains, and maintain faithful representation of real-world scenarios for robust model evaluation.
This evergreen piece examines how information-theoretic principles—such as mutual information, redundancy reduction, and compression bounds—can steer neural architecture search and representation learning toward efficient, compact models without sacrificing essential predictive power.
A practical guide to strengthening machine learning models by enforcing causal regularization and invariance principles, reducing reliance on spurious patterns, and improving generalization across diverse datasets and changing environments globally.
In dynamic AI systems, developing transparent, repeatable guidelines is essential for reliably detecting and reducing how societal biases are amplified when models generate content, ensuring fairness, accountability, and trust across diverse audiences.
August 10, 2025
A practical guide to building reusable tooling for collecting, harmonizing, and evaluating experimental results across diverse teams, ensuring reproducibility, transparency, and scalable insight extraction for data-driven decision making.
August 09, 2025
A practical exploration of validation practices that safeguard machine learning projects from subtle biases, leakage, and unwarranted optimism, offering principled checks, reproducible workflows, and scalable testing strategies.
August 12, 2025
External audits are essential for trustworthy ML. This evergreen guide outlines practical, repeatable methods to weave third-party reviews into ongoing development, deployment, and governance, ensuring resilient, auditable outcomes across complex models.
A practical, evergreen guide detailing a structured approach to building reproducibility checklists for experiments, ensuring comprehensive artifact capture, transparent workflows, and external shareability across teams and platforms without compromising security or efficiency.
August 08, 2025
This evergreen article explores robust strategies for selecting and weighting data samples to elevate model performance when training on noisy, aggregated sources, emphasizing quality over sheer quantity.
A practical exploration of shifting focus from continuous model tweaking to targeted data quality enhancements that drive durable, scalable performance gains in real-world systems.
A comprehensive guide outlines practical strategies, architectural patterns, and rigorous validation practices for building reproducible test suites that verify isolation, fairness, and QoS across heterogeneous tenant workloads in complex model infrastructures.
This evergreen guide explains practical strategies to sign and verify model artifacts, enabling robust integrity checks, audit trails, and reproducible deployments across complex data science and MLOps pipelines.
A robust framework for recording model outcomes across diverse data slices and operational contexts ensures transparency, comparability, and continual improvement in production systems and research pipelines.
August 08, 2025
A practical guide to building robust, repeatable optimization pipelines that elegantly combine symbolic reasoning with differentiable objectives, enabling scalable, trustworthy outcomes across diverse, intricate problem domains.
Robust, repeatable approaches enable researchers to simulate bot-like pressures, uncover hidden weaknesses, and reinforce model resilience through standardized, transparent testing workflows over time.
Reproducible tooling for experiment dependency tracking enables teams to trace how code, data, and configuration evolve, preserving auditable trails across experiments, deployments, and iterative research workflows with disciplined, scalable practices.
This evergreen guide explains how to architect modular orchestration for experiments, enabling seamless provider swaps while preserving research integrity, reproducibility, and portability across compute, storage, and tooling ecosystems.
Synthetic data workflows provide scalable augmentation, boosting model training where labeled data is scarce, while maintaining quality, diversity, and fairness through principled generation, validation, and governance practices across evolving domains.
Effective stress testing hinges on lightweight synthetic benchmarks that deliberately provoke known failure modes, enabling teams to quantify resilience, diagnose weaknesses, and guide rapid improvements without expensive real-world data.